Default Dolberg Lake

Went up to Dolberg for a last light bite on Sat.

Road in was glass thanks to the weather, but got down the boat launch hill OK, WHICH IS GLASS, and onto the lake. Two other groups on the lake at 3:30 PM.

Went to the left and cut holes 15 FOW, hit on the trout worms on the first hole and missed it!!

Moved in shallower by 4:30, saw the other group ice one about 14ish ".

Two hits on the dead sticks first on worm then on shrimp, iced about a 10"ish, then dead until we left at 6 after sun set.

Bite never happened.

Dolberg can be tough fishing. My SIL and I have fished there a number of times in the past but have almost given up on it. A good day at Dolberg is equivelent to a bad day at Carson. Worms have worked best for us at Dolberg.
